How we handle unsafe usage
When you sign up to Belong, you agree to the Acceptable Use Policy in our Customer Terms. This policy allows us to act if we see someone using their service in a way that could compromise our network, or harm other mobile and internet users.
If we believe a service has breached our Acceptable Use Policy, we may slow, suspend, limit, block or migrate it to curb the impact the breach has on other users. In some cases, we may terminate the service entirely.
